This year we celebrated the Bat holiday together with three schools from Vratsa. Those who attended learnt how bats are called in the different countries and why, how to know there is a bat in the house, where bats hide, how to make a mask and origami yourself. Different methods for making and setting up bat houses were described.
We explained the process of echolocation by playing with the children. They also learned what different species of bats eat. Our aim was to show that bats are not scary at all, but different and sympathetic. 33 of all 35 bat species in Europe are to be seen in Bulgaria and all of them are insectivorous.
